UNC’s Theo Pinson out ‘indefinitely’ with fractured foot

With the start of the 2016-17 college basketball season just around the corner, the UNC basketball team received some very bad news. The Tar Heels announced junior forward Theo Pinson is out indefinitely with a fractured foot.

UNC announced the news in a press release on Friday.

“I’m so disappointed for Theo,” says Tar Heel head coach Roy Williams. “Number one, he’s been playing well and he does so many positive things for our team. Theo’s our energy guy, he defends, he’s our best passer, a threat on the offensive boards, he can play four different positions, and he gives our team personality, and I mean that in a good way. Hopefully we can get him back before the end of the season, but we have not met with all the medical personnel yet so there is no timetable for when he can play again.”

The Tar Heels open the season on Nov. 4 and there is no word on when Pinson will be able to return to the lineup so UNC will likely be without a key player for the foreseeable future.

Last season, Pinson averaged 4.5 points, 3.2 rebounds, and 2.9 assists per game.
